		<description><![CDATA[<div style='float:left;margin-right: 15px;'><img width="240" height="180" src="http://www.gadgetroad.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/09/wifi-channel.jpg" class="attachment-full wp-post-image" alt="wifi-channel" title="wifi-channel" /></div>Let&#8217;s start this article with explaining what WiFi channels are and why we need to select a good one to have a fast and reliable wireless connection to the router in our house. As you might know WiFi technology uses radio waves to communicate in the 2.4 GHz and 5GHz bands (less used). That doesn&#8217;t mean routers and WiFi devices are all transmitting on the 2.4GHz or 5GHz frequency: all communications would overlap, that&#8217;s why devices are using slightly different frequencies to transmit and receive data (for example the 2.4 GHz band uses frequencies from 2412 MHz to 2484 MHz). 		<description><![CDATA[<div style='float:left;margin-right: 15px;'><img width="240" height="180" src="http://www.gadgetroad.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/05/blackberry-9930-bold_1.jpg" class="attachment-full wp-post-image" alt="blackberry-9930-bold_1" title="blackberry-9930-bold_1" /></div>The Blackberry Bold 9900 was launched earlier this month, alongside the new installment of Research In Motions&#8217; Operating System, BlackBerry OS 7. The Bold 9900 has a steel frame and a soft-touch plastic back, which looks less impressive than the old Bolds&#8217;, which was faux-leather. However, the phone is considerably thinner, at 10.1 mm, so the overall look, enhanced by the wide curvy qwerty keyboard, makes it look very professional. 		<description><![CDATA[<div style='float:left;margin-right: 15px;'><img width="240" height="180" src="http://www.gadgetroad.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/04/panasonic_gf2_1.jpg" class="attachment-full wp-post-image" alt="panasonic_gf2_1" title="panasonic_gf2_1" /></div>Following the success of the Panasonic Lumix GF1 camera, Panasonic are moving further along with the second installation of their marke-making Four Thirds camera. The GF2 is slimmer, lighter and packs more intelligence than the original. Panasonics&#8217; DSL Micro cameras are a cross between large DSLR cameras and the lighter, more compact point-and-shoot cameras. The DSLM is roughly the smallest camera you can buy taht still has an interchangeable lens.
